Dr. Grossberg and I have been conducting the only course on long-term care psychiatry at the Annual American Psychiatry Association meeting for the last 5 years. I believe in a holistic approach to improving brain health. Besides using traditional medical - psychiatric approach to evaluate and treat memory and emotional problems in older adults (e.g., tests, prescription drugs, interpersonal psychotherapy), I also recommend my patients to tap in to the magical healing powers of exercise, brain healthy nutrition, mindfulness training, stress management, music, laughter, nature, touch, spirituality and creative expression to improve brain health and emotional wellbeing.
